CA 95202-1997 RECp VEV <br /> ' 19(8 <br /> June 14 , 1988 <br /> SAN JJ%QU1�ti UOUf�`T�r <br /> PLANNING DIVISION <br /> Chet Davisson, Director <br /> San Joaquin County Planning Division <br /> 1810 East Hazelton Avenue <br /> Stockton CA 95205 <br /> Attention : Kerry Sullivan <br /> `—APPLICATION REFERRAL #ZR-88-30 : SOUTHEAST CORNER OF <br /> HAMMER LANE AND PERSHING AVENUE <br /> Staff reviewed the zone reclassification pre-application <br /> referral for the southeast corner of Hammer Lane and <br /> Pershing Avenue. It is recommended the following <br /> corrections and comments be included during the final <br /> review process : <br /> 1 . The proposed zone reclassification is in conflict <br /> with the City' s General Plan. Therefore the City <br /> could not provide sewer service to these parcels <br /> ! for the zone reclassification. Water service <br /> could only be provided if these sites were annexed <br /> to the City. <br /> `Ihe following is recommended if any development is to <br /> occur within the County near the intersection of Hammer <br /> Lane and Pershing Avenue: <br /> 1 . Consider frontage improvements on Hammer Lane and <br /> Pershing Avenue which meet minimum city <br /> standards. <br /> 2 . Consider dedications of right-of way for a 67 foot <br /> half-section along Hammer Lane and a 42 foot <br /> half-section along Pershing Avenue (widths are based <br /> on the recommendations in the North Stockton <br /> Cumulative Baseline Traffic Study prepared by <br /> Omni-Means , 10/2/87) . <br /> "STOCKTON...CALIFORNIA'S SUNRISE SEAPORT" <br />
